Tips for Getting a Loan

If your credit score is low, you will have to pay a higher interest rate. In some cases, you may not be eligible for a loan at all.

To find the best loan for you, ask yourself these questions:
1. What is my monthly income?
2. What is my credit score?
3. How much do I need to borrow?
4. Do I have a steady job/income?
5. What type of loan am I looking for?
